The Helly Hansen Arctic Patrol Down Parka is designed for Arctic patrollers and anyone facing extreme cold. Its primary benefit is superior warmth, even in wet conditions, due to its 850 fill power hydrophobic down insulation. Keep in mind that while it offers high visibility, it's tailored for professional use and may have features specific to that application.

Troubleshooting

Parka feels less warm than expected.

Ensure the parka is completely dry, and that the down is not compressed. Re-fluff the down by tumbling it in a dryer on low heat with clean tennis balls. Check the layering underneath to ensure it is appropriate for the conditions.

Zippers are difficult to operate.

Apply a zipper lubricant to the zippers. Ensure there is no debris caught in the zipper teeth.

Water is penetrating the parka.

Check for any damage to the outer shell. If there is damage, consider professional repair. Re-apply a DWR (durable water repellent) treatment to the outer shell.

Setup, Compatibility & Care

This parka is ready to wear. No specific setup is required. The design accommodates equipment, such as harnesses, making it easy to incorporate into existing gear.

Care Instructions:

  • Washing: Machine wash cold with a down-specific detergent. Follow the care instructions on the label.
  • Drying: Tumble dry on low heat with clean tennis balls to restore loft. Ensure the parka is completely dry to prevent mold.
  • Storage: Store the parka in a dry, well-ventilated area. Avoid compressing the down for extended periods to maintain its insulating properties.
  • Cleaning: For spot cleaning, use a damp cloth. Avoid harsh chemicals.
  • Professional Cleaning: If necessary, have the parka professionally cleaned by a down specialist.
